Nestled in the heart of Essex, Ingatestone Train Station is a quaint, yet pivotal stop along the Great Eastern Main Line. It's not just a gateway to and from London but also serves as a central hub for several bustling routes across the UK. If you're looking to explore the scenic charm of Essex or venturing into the vibrant pulse of London, Ingatestone is the perfect starting point.
The station is equipped with numerous facilities to make your journey smooth. The ticket office is operational from early morning until late evening, with ticket machines also accessible for convenient purchase and collection of tickets. For those using technology, smartcards are issued and validated here, with induction loops available for enhanced support.
If you require assistance, there are help points located throughout the station and staff is present during most of the operational hours for any guidance you might need. Accessibility is prioritized, with step-free access to platforms, accessible toilets, and wheelchairs available to ensure all passengers can travel comfortably and independently.
Despite the absence of dedicated luggage storage or lost property services, Ingatestone Train Station does provide waiting rooms and toilet facilities on its platforms, contributing to your convenience as you await your train. For refreshment needs, the 'Steam' kiosk serves a delightful selection of hot beverages, pastries, and snacks, so you can grab a quick bite or a steaming cup of coffee while you wait.

Nestled in the quaint village of Greenfield, this train station serves as a charming gateway to the vibrant cities and scenic landscapes of Northern England. Although Greenfield station doesn't boast extensive retail options or extravagant amenities, it provides essential services catering to travelers and daily commuters alike. Whether you're popping off to Manchester or setting out for the serene peace of the Yorkshire countryside, this station has got you covered.
Greenfield Station opens its ticket office from 06:50 to 14:25 on weekdays and more leisurely hours on Saturdays. Those catching an early or late train might find solace in the available ticket machines, which are friendly to both traditional and online purchases. An induction loop is installed for those with hearing impairments, ensuring clear communication. Although the station is classified as a Category B station—meaning it has partial step-free access—it does provide wheelchair ramps for train access. However, those needing more complete accessibility should plan in advance as some sections may require assistance due to stairways.
Your connection to the wider world doesn't end at the train station. Greenfield provides convenient links to local buses with services available on Shaw Hill Bank Road catering to travel toward Ashton. For those unpredictable moments of rail disruptions, rail replacement services pick up conveniently outside the station's entrance. While Greenfield lacks its own taxi rank, local cab services can be accessed through this service, making it easy to plan a smooth, onward journey.
Greenfield is the perfect starting point if you're planning visits to popular destinations. Regular trains whisk passengers away to Manchester Piccadilly and Huddersfield. For more adventurous long-distance travel, services to London Euston and Newcastle are available. While in a mood for coastal undertakings, Liverpool Lime Street awaits with all its cultural allure.
In absence of waiting lounges, Greenfield station does include seating areas for those brief waits. Parking is generously available and free of charge, equipped with CCTV for added security.
